Varying PAYG instalments for your SMSF

Find out about varying your pay as you go (PAYG) instalments to reflect your expected end-of-year tax.

Published 4 September 2026

If you're a PAYG instalment amount payer, your instalments have been increased by the gross domestic product (GDP) adjustment factor. For the 2026–27 income year, the GDP adjustment factor is 5%.

We'll use the latest information you've provided to us when you lodge your SMSF annual return to calculate your new PAYG instalments amount or rate.

You can vary your PAYG instalments if you think your current instalments will be more or less than your expected tax liability for the year. Your varied amount or rate will apply for the remainder of your income year or until you make another variation. You can lodge your variation through Online Services for Business.

We encourage you to review your tax position regularly, so your PAYG instalments reflect your expected tax for the year. Calculating and paying the right PAYG instalments will help you manage SMSF investments.
